What Exactly IS a Smart Key? Explained
A remote key is fundamentally more than only a traditional car key. It's a system that blends remote securing and powering capabilities. These advanced keys, often containing a computer , communicate with the automobile's computer by radio waves . This allows the driver to from afar unlock doors , fire up the engine , and sometimes alter certain car functions – such as adjusting the temperature or enabling the alarm . They generally replace the necessity of a mechanical key for everyday use.
Troubleshooting Smart Key Issues: Common Problems
Experiencing trouble with your vehicle's smart remote? Never stressing – many drivers encounter comparable situations. Common causes for a malfunctioning smart key range feature a drained power source , disruption from conflicting signals, breakage to the remote's electronic components , or a pairing fault with the car's module. Here's a short overview of potential solutions :
- Change the cell.
- Inspect for electronic obstruction.
- Ensure the key is properly synchronized to the vehicle .
- Examine the fob for visible physical harm .
Should these simple solutions fail to resolve the problem , it’s recommended to speak with a qualified car technician for more inspection.
